摘    要:输电铁塔带电原位提升是近年来研发的一种安全,方便和节省的施工方法。这里以4座110kV双回路铁塔的带电原位提升为实例,详细介绍带电原位提升技术,并指出无论在停电或部分停电的情况下,原位提升都是最安全合理的施工方法。

Abstract:Live-line elevating lattice tower on original foundation is a safe, convenient, and cost-saving engineering method developed in recent year. With the elevating on original foundation of four 110kV double-circuit towers as example, the technique of live-line elevating lattice tower on original foundation is introduced in detail. It's pointed out that no matter live-line work or outage work, elevating lattice tower on original foundation is the most safe and rational, and most cost-saving engineering method.
